The median home value in Merrifield is $660,800 (Census ACS) — 1.4× the US median of $458,812.
Merrifield has 20,698 residents across 5 census tracts and 5 named neighborhoods (Census ACS).
The median age is 34.6; the population is 36.0% White, 35.8% Asian, 14.2% Hispanic or Latino, 7.3% Black, 4.8% Multiracial and 1.8% Other; the average household has 2.2 people; 76.2% of adults hold a bachelor's degree or higher; the poverty rate is 5.1% (Census ACS).
Fairhill Elementary is the elementary school with reported scores (79%); Jackson Middle is the middle school with reported scores (66%). Average of ELA and math proficiency (state DOE / NCES).
Median gross rent is $2,368/month, 50% above the US median (Census ACS).
The median household income in Merrifield is $136,373 a year, 58% above the US median (Census ACS).
In Merrifield, median rent is $2,368/month and the median home value is $660,800 (Census ACS).
Merrifield reported 1.2 violent crimes and 16.4 property crimes per 1,000 residents (FBI UCR via Fairfax County Police Department, 2023).
Summer highs average 85°F; winter lows average 28°F; there are 84 comfortable days a year; annual precipitation is 46 inches; snowfall averages 19 inches a year (NOAA GridMET).
The highest-rated natural hazards in Merrifield are winter weather (80), hail (73) and lightning (66), scored 0–100 against all US communities (FEMA National Risk Index). Peak ground shaking is 0.17g (USGS; 2% chance in 50 years).
In Merrifield, 3.5% of workers walk to work (Census ACS).
